Some Biorthogonal Families of Polynomials Arising in Noncommutative Quantum Mechanics
Published 17 Sep 2013 in math-ph and math.MP | (1309.4163v1)
Abstract: In this paper we study families of complex Hermite polynomials and construct deformed versions of them, using a $GL(2,\mathbb{C})$ transformation. This construction leads to the emergence of biorthogonal families of deformed complex Hermite polynomials, which we then study in the context of a two-dimensional model of noncommutative quantum mechanics.
